Instalación De Apache 2 y PHP 5 Para Ubuntu Introducción: El día de hoy se desarrollara paso a paso la instalación de Apache 2 junto con PHP5 para la gran mayoría de distribuciones de Linux, las imágenes a continuación mostradas son tomadas de Ubuntu 10,04 ya que es una de las distribuciones mas populares de Linux, cabe anotar que todo el proceso se desarrollara mediante el terminal del mismo. Requisitos: Conexión a internet para descargar los paquetes de Apache y PHP5, la velocidad del proceso depende del ancho de banda que se posea. Conocimientos muy básicos sobre el manejo y funcionamiento del terminal de Ubuntu. Instalación De Apache 2: Para empezar a instalar apache 2 es necesario abrir el terminal de Ubuntu y ejecutar el comando para acceder al repositorio de descarga de Apache 2: sudo apt- get install apache2
En algunos casos será necesario ingresar la contraseña de nuestra cuenta de usuario desde la cual estamos trabajando en este ejemplo no fue necesario, luego de ingresar la contraseña correcta el terminal pedirá la confirmación para iniciar la descarga de los paquetes necesarios para la instalación de Apache 2, la letra que se debe ingresar varia entre Y o N y S o N todo dependiendo de la configuración de idioma de nuestro sistema operativo en este caso nos referimos a la letra S y posteriormente se debe presionar la tecla enter para ejecutar la instrucción. En las ultimas líneas se puede apreciar la información correspondiente a la descargar; la cual consta del nombre de los paquetes a descargar, el tamaño de la descarga, la cantidad de archivos que se van a descargar y por ultimo el tamaño que ocupara en el disco, luego de aceptar la comprobación se podrá observar como se genera una pequeña estimación de tiempo en la descarga de cada uno de los paquetes que se están descargando. Después de algunos minutos y todo dependiendo del ancho de banda que se posea, terminara la instalación de Apache 2 mostrando nuevamente activo el ingreso de comandos al terminal como se puede observar en la siguiente imagen.
En este punto del proceso de instalación de Apache 2 se termina, si se desea comprobar la instalación se puede ingresar Aplicaciones>Centro De Software>Software Instalado y podemos ver todos los paquetes que se han instalado dentro de nuestro sistema operativo, para observarlos mas fácil se puede hacer uso del filtro que se encuentra en la parte superior derecha de la pantalla. Si se desea terminar el proceso instalación en este punto y no continuar con la instalación de PHP5 se puede adelantar en el documento para realizar la comprobación del correcto funcionamiento del servidor de aplicaciones Apache 2. Instalación PHP5: Para permitir que el servidor Apache previamente instalado pueda ejecutar paginas con contenido PHP se debe hacer la instalación del paquete adicional de PHP, para ello se debe seguir en el terminal y ejecutar el siguiente comando que al igual que en la instalación de Apache descarga y posteriormente instala los paquetes necesarios: sudo apt- get install php5
En algunos casos como ya explique anteriormente se puede pedir la contraseña de la cuenta de usuario que se esta ejecutando, posteriormente se debe hacer la confirmación de la acción que se esta ejecutando. Aquí termina la instalación de PHP5.
Comprobación: Luego de terminar el proceso de descarga e instalación de PHP5 se puede comprobar el correcto funcionamiento de nuestro servidor de aplicaciones apache para paginas con formato PHP, para ello primero debemos crear el archivo.php que en este ejemplo se llama ola.php, posteriormente se debe ingresar el siguiente comando en el terminal: sudo gedit /var/ola.php Este comando permite abrir el archivo ola.php que se encuentra en la carpeta var de la unidad de almacenamiento principal de nuestro sistema operativo con la aplicación Gedit instalada por defecto en Ubuntu. El resultado de la ejecución del comando anterior se puede apreciar en la siguiente imagen:
Ahora se verificara el correcto funcionamiento y estado del servidor Apache, para ello será necesario abrir el navegador que se desee, ingresar a nuestro localhost para ello basta con escribir en nuestro campo de direcciones http://localhost/, si el servidor se encuentra corriendo tendrá que aparecer la siguiente imagen de lo contrario se observara el error http 404 de que no encontró la pagina solicitada.
Con esta comprobación se da por terminado la instalación de apache 2 y PHP5 en Ubuntu con la configuración predeterminada, a continuación se adicionara algunas herramientas que pueden ser de gran utilidad para complementar un poco Apache 2. Extras: Si se desea seguir fortaleciendo nuestro servidor los invito a leer el tutorial de instalación y configuración de My Sql Server y Php My Admin. Para mayor información a cerca de la utilidad de estas herramientas consultar en la documentación oficial de Apache o simplemente en alguna pagina web confiable. apt-get install libapache2-mod-php5 libapache2-mod-perl2 php5 php5-cli php5-common php5-curl php5-dev php5-domxml php5-gd php5-imap php5-ldap php5-mcal php5-mhash php5-mysql php5-odbc php5-pear php5-xslt